WebItprovides the hash, HMAC, cipher, decipher, sign, and verify methods. To access the functions in the cryptomodule, use therequire('crypto')statement. APIs for creating hash … WebThis module implements a common interface to many different secure hash and message digest algorithms. Included are the FIPS secure hash algorithms SHA1, SHA224, SHA256, SHA384, and SHA512 (defined in FIPS 180-2) as well as RSA’s MD5 algorithm (defined in internet RFC 1321 ). The terms “secure hash” and “message digest” are interchangeable.
Can I hash a secret key and used the hash as key ID?
Webreplaced by a random (and secret) string which becomes the key to the MAC. Secure MACs from secure hash functions. A more fundamental problem is how to build the message authentication function in a way that the hardness of forging an authenticated message can be related to the cryptographic strength of the underlying hash function. WebTo provide authentication and integrity services (Section 4.2.3) in the form of Message Authentication Codes (MACs); the same key is used to generate the MAC and to validate it. MACs normally employ either a symmetric key-encryption algorithm or a cryptographic hash function as their cryptographic primitive. ios 10 beta download ipad 2
rsa - How does AWS Secret key and access key work - Cryptography …
WebJun 6, 2024 · Key derivation is the process of deriving cryptographic key material from a shared secret or a existing cryptographic key. Products should use recommended key derivation functions. Deriving keys from user-chosen passwords, or hashing passwords for storage in an authentication system is a special case not covered by this guidance; … WebNov 14, 2024 · A cryptographic salt is additional input other than message itself for a hash function so that it prevents attacker from launching dictionary attacks . Usually the salt is stored along with the hash of say the password etc. Keyed Hashing is secret key is used as input for hashing along with message like HMAC . WebJul 16, 2008 · This Standard describes a keyed-hash message authentication code (HMAC), a mechanism for message authentication using cryptographic hash functions. HMAC can … ios 10.3 iphone 6s cracked